Podophyllin resin or podofilox for genital warts (human papillomavirus)Examples
How It WorksPodophyllin resin and podofilox lotion or gel remove genital warts by stopping cell growth. Podophyllin resinA doctor applies podophyllin resin to the warts. He or she also may use petroleum jelly, such as Vaseline, to protect normal tissue near the warts from irritation. You wash the resin off within 1 to 4 hours to reduce side effects.1 Your doctor usually applies the resin once a week for at least 6 weeks or until warts disappear. Podofilox lotion or gelYou can apply podofilox in lotion or gel at home. The usual schedule is twice a day for 3 days, followed by 4 days without any lotion. You repeat this schedule for up to 4 weeks.1 Why It Is UsedPodophyllin resinPodophyllin resin can remove genital warts. It appears to be more effective on moist skin than on dry. Podofilox lotion or gelPodofilox lotion or gel has been found to be effective in clearing warts. It has mild side effects and is well-suited for treatment at home. Neither podophyllin resin nor podofilox lotion or gel is used during pregnancy because these medicines can be harmful to the fetus. How Well It WorksPodophyllin resinPodophyllin resin may be effective in 45% to 77% of people.2 But warts may return after treatment. Podofilox lotion or gelPodofilox lotion or gel may be effective in 45% to 88% of people. 2 But warts may return after treatment. What To Think AboutPodophyllin resin must be applied by a doctor so that the amount used can be carefully monitored to avoid more serious side effects. Because podofilox lotion or gel can be applied at home, you need fewer visits to a doctor. This reduces the cost of treatment. Neither podophyllin resin nor podofilox lotion or gel is used during pregnancy because these medicines can be harmful to the fetus. Genital warts may go away on their own. Also, treating genital warts does not cure infection with human papillomavirus (HPV), the virus that causes genital warts. The virus may remain in the body in an inactive state after warts are removed. A person treated for genital warts may still be able to spread the infection. Condoms may help reduce the risk of HPV infection. The benefits and effectiveness of each type of treatment need to be compared with the side effects and cost. Discuss this with your doctor.
